Average number of moles:

This fraction is equivalent to average number of moles of a solute in the mobile phase at any instant divided by the total number of moles of the solute in the column.

v = u ×   Moles of the solute in mobile phase/ Total moles in the column

A number of moles of the solute in the mobile and stationary phases is the product of their concentration and respective volumes

v = u × C M VM/(C M VM   + C S VS)

where, C and V denote the concentration and volume, correspondingly

v = u × 1/(1 + C S VS /C M VM)

We know that K =  C S/C M

Thus, we have a relation between solute migration and distribution constant

v = u × 1/(1 + KVS /VM)
